我遵循本教程来实现一个用于用户身份验证的切换导航器:https://snack.expo.io/@react-navigation/auth-flow-v3。 但是,当我尝试导航到下一个屏幕时,this.navigation.navigate显示为undefined。 undefined is not an object (evaluating 'this.props.navigation.navigate') 我正在为我的应用程序使用expo,我已经查看了React Native - navigation issue "undefined is not an obj
我正在使用开发一个React本地项目(使用世博会结束)。所以,现在我决定启用实时。我的目标是提交一些自定义数据和推送通知本身,然后,一旦它在设备上运行,然后打开通知,导航/路由/将应用程序重定向到我定义的特定屏幕。我已经配置了通知,我得到了世博令牌,我收到了通知,它在中运行,但是当我试图应用整个应用程序时,我使用的导航:
this.props.navigation.navigate('RouteName',{data:{.})
我得到了未定义的。我想我们在某种程度上没有反应导航,这就是为什么需要其他方法的原因。我只是不知道那是什么。
我的应用程序的结构如下:
HomeS
我使用原生的react来创建一个移动应用。我尝试创建一个带有react导航4的中间按钮。我的导航组件是: import React, { Component } from 'react';
import Contact from '../Contact/Contact';
import ContactDetails from '../ContactDetails/ContactDetails';
import Home from '../Home/Home';
import Login from '../Login/L
我正在使用构建一个应用程序。我使用进行导航。
在我的导航器中,我正在为选项卡使用Icons React本机元素。为了使用它们,我必须进口反应。但我的林特不认识到我在用它。上面写着:
[ts] 'React' is declared but its value is never read.
这是我的代码:
import DetailScreen from "../screens/Detail";
import HomeScreen from "../screens/Home";
import LoadingScreen from "../s
我想从选项卡上的特定按钮打开抽屉(例如,选项菜单),而不是导航到屏幕。我目前的解决方案是使用react导航v2,但是当我们从v2升级到react导航的v3和从v57升级到react-native的v60时,这个解决方案已经停止工作了。
有一个虚拟屏幕分配给选项卡栏中的菜单选项卡按钮,我正在使用tabBarOnPress()截取导航操作。该方法打开抽屉,如果匹配菜单按钮的路由名称,则返回,否则导航。不管我给tabBarOnPress()分配什么方法,tab导航器似乎都会导航到虚拟屏幕,而且该方法也会被调用。
以下是当前代码,该代码在v2中工作正常,但在v3中已停止工作:
class SlideM
On the right, the first time and on the left, all the other times 大家好, ,我是新来的,所以我希望这就是这里的方式! 正如大家所知,iOS 13引入了UI更改。我们有一个正在生产的应用程序,我最近醒来了(也许有点晚了,哈哈),当我在一个新更新的iOS 13设备上编译和启动它时,我意识到有一些工作要做! 我通过不启用它来处理黑暗模式,我处理了我的模态,但有一件事我似乎不能像iOS 12那样做,那就是我的导航栏UI。 我们使用了一个自定义的后退按钮图像,经过几个小时的战斗,我终于成功了,但除了第一次之外,每次都没问题。第一次
下面有代码,我希望实现的是从Tabscreen中的一个屏幕更改TabNavigator的状态。但是,我目前试图用一个全局函数来设置状态的方式,在错误的undefined is not a function (evaluating 'this.setstate')中是不起作用的。
import React from 'react';
import {Image, Text, TouchableNativeFeedback, TouchableHighlight} from 'react-native';
import {TabNavigator}
其他路线都能用,但这条路给了我'undefined is not an object ('evaluating 'navigation.navigate)。我使用过this.props.navigation.navigate('review'),但问题是相同的。
其他路线都能用,但这条路给了我'undefined is not an object ('evaluating 'navigation.navigate)。我使用过this.props.navigation.navigate('review'),但问题是相
有谁能帮我解决这个问题吗?最近我在react-native项目中工作,我想在添加代码后创建底部选项卡导航,它将显示如下错误 And these are the packages included
"dependencies": {
"@react-navigation/native": "^5.1.4",
"react": "16.9.0",
"react-native": "0.61.4",
"react-native-eleme